1 write to _InputBlockSize
mscorlib (1)
system\security\cryptography\cryptostream.cs (1)
738_InputBlockSize = _Transform.InputBlockSize;
43 references to _InputBlockSize
mscorlib (43)
system\security\cryptography\cryptostream.cs (43)
228int numWholeBlocksInBytes = BlocksToProcess * _InputBlockSize; 235if (amountRead <= _InputBlockSize) { 241int numWholeReadBlocksInBytes = (amountRead / _InputBlockSize) * _InputBlockSize; 247byte[] tempOutputBuffer = new byte[(numWholeReadBlocksInBytes / _InputBlockSize) * _OutputBlockSize]; 261while (_InputBufferIndex < _InputBlockSize) { 262amountRead = _stream.Read(_InputBuffer, _InputBufferIndex, _InputBlockSize - _InputBufferIndex); 267numOutputBytes = _Transform.TransformBlock(_InputBuffer, 0, _InputBlockSize, _OutputBuffer, 0); 402int numWholeBlocksInBytes = BlocksToProcess * _InputBlockSize; 409if (amountRead <= _InputBlockSize) 416int numWholeReadBlocksInBytes = (amountRead / _InputBlockSize) * _InputBlockSize; 423byte[] tempOutputBuffer = new byte[(numWholeReadBlocksInBytes / _InputBlockSize) * _OutputBlockSize]; 438while (_InputBufferIndex < _InputBlockSize) 440amountRead = await _stream.ReadAsync(_InputBuffer, _InputBufferIndex, _InputBlockSize - _InputBufferIndex, cancellationToken).ConfigureAwait(false); 445numOutputBytes = _Transform.TransformBlock(_InputBuffer, 0, _InputBlockSize, _OutputBuffer, 0); 510if (count >= _InputBlockSize - _InputBufferIndex) { 512Buffer.InternalBlockCopy(buffer, offset, _InputBuffer, _InputBufferIndex, _InputBlockSize - _InputBufferIndex); 513currentInputIndex += (_InputBlockSize - _InputBufferIndex); 514bytesToWrite -= (_InputBlockSize - _InputBufferIndex); 515_InputBufferIndex = _InputBlockSize; 533if (_InputBufferIndex == _InputBlockSize) { 534numOutputBytes = _Transform.TransformBlock(_InputBuffer, 0, _InputBlockSize, _OutputBuffer, 0); 541if (bytesToWrite >= _InputBlockSize) { 545int numWholeBlocks = bytesToWrite / _InputBlockSize; 546int numWholeBlocksInBytes = numWholeBlocks * _InputBlockSize; 554numOutputBytes = _Transform.TransformBlock(buffer, currentInputIndex, _InputBlockSize, _OutputBuffer, 0); 556currentInputIndex += _InputBlockSize; 557bytesToWrite -= _InputBlockSize; 622if (count >= _InputBlockSize - _InputBufferIndex) 625Buffer.InternalBlockCopy(buffer, offset, _InputBuffer, _InputBufferIndex, _InputBlockSize - _InputBufferIndex); 626currentInputIndex += (_InputBlockSize - _InputBufferIndex); 627bytesToWrite -= (_InputBlockSize - _InputBufferIndex); 628_InputBufferIndex = _InputBlockSize; 649if (_InputBufferIndex == _InputBlockSize) 651numOutputBytes = _Transform.TransformBlock(_InputBuffer, 0, _InputBlockSize, _OutputBuffer, 0); 659if (bytesToWrite >= _InputBlockSize) 665int numWholeBlocks = bytesToWrite / _InputBlockSize; 666int numWholeBlocksInBytes = numWholeBlocks * _InputBlockSize; 676numOutputBytes = _Transform.TransformBlock(buffer, currentInputIndex, _InputBlockSize, _OutputBuffer, 0); 678currentInputIndex += _InputBlockSize; 679bytesToWrite -= _InputBlockSize; 739_InputBuffer = new byte[_InputBlockSize];